Quality Executive

Duties & Responsibilities

  • Implementing the quality control and safety for incoming and outgoing material including item information, COA and testing plan.

  • Manage quality systems of the plant and ensure all the required procedures, documents, PRP program are in line with internal and customers defined requirements not limited to FSSC 22000, HACCP, HALAL and Non-GMO.

  • Maintain accurate and organized quality records, including test reports, audit findings etc.

  • Assisting in analyzing quality data to identify the trends and potential areas for improvement. Generate and submit monthly reports in timely manner.

  • Develop and update quality procedure, work instruction and documentation.

  • Manage the equipment sanitation buyoff for operation related.

  • Manage annual internal audit and assist in supplier audits.

  • Assist in customer complaints investigations and corrective actions plan related to the raw materials and finished products.

  • Manage the COA management for the FG.

  • Assist in training and familiarizing new Quality employees.

  • Managing the laboratory operations and implementing good laboratory practice to ensure the laboratory operations and practices are upheld.

  • Ensures to report if detected any quality or food safety issue and participate in resolving it.

  • Carry out ad hoc task as instructed by superior.

  • Ensure Compliance with Safety Standards - Implement and maintain safety requirements in accordance with safety regulations and company policies.

  • Food Safety Team Responsibilities - Actively contribute as a member of the Food Safety Team by coordinating and enhancing food safety measures. Promptly report any detected quality or food safety issues to the supervisor and assist in resolving them.

  • Ethical and Regulatory Compliance - Uphold high ethical standards and adhere to all applicable regulations and company guidelines.

  • Process Improvement - Continuously identify opportunities to improve work processes and implement relevant enhancements.

  • Staffing and Development (Applicable for Senior Executives and above) - Assess staffing requirements, evaluate employee performance, and promote training and professional growth initiatives.

  • Other Responsibilities - Perform additional tasks or assignments as directed by the immediate superior or management.
